Ingredients:
- 1 marlin steak (about 1 pound)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on sea salt
- 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per (optional)
- Fresh lemon wedges for serving
Instructions:
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
- Brush both sides of the marlin steak with olive oil.
- In a small bowl, combine sea salt, black pepper,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, and cayenne pepper (if using).
- Season the marlin steak on both sides with the spice mixture, pressing gently to adhere.
- Place the marlin steak on the preheated grill and cook for about 4-5 minutes per side, or until the steak reaches an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).
- Remove the marlin steak from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es.
- Squeeze fresh lemon juice over the steak before serving.
